Lewisville is a small community in Idaho with about 451 residents. It grades B for weather and D for getting around. Standout strengths include summer humidity, air quality, and broadband access. It rates lower on comfortable days and school quality.
- The median home value in Lewisville is $214k, per the U.S. Census ACS (5-Year).
- Median household income in Lewisville is $69k, per the U.S. Census ACS (5-Year).
- Median gross rent in Lewisville is $833 a month, per the U.S. Census ACS (5-Year).
- Lewisville has a violent crime rate of 187/100k, per the FBI Uniform Crime Reports.
- The average one-way commute in Lewisville is 22 min, per the U.S. Census ACS (5-Year).
